IHH Healthcare Berhad: Group CEO Disposes Shares Outside Closed Period

Key Highlights

  • Group Chief Executive Officer Dr. Prem Kumar Nair disposed of a total of 222,000 ordinary shares in IHH Healthcare Berhad.
  • The share disposals occurred on 27 and 28 November 2025, outside the company’s closed trading period.
  • Total proceeds from the disposals amounted to approximately MYR 1.84 million.

Transaction Details

Date of Transaction Number of Shares Disposed Consideration per Share (MYR) Total Consideration (MYR)
27 November 2025 200,000 8.316 1,663,200
28 November 2025 22,000 8.305 182,710
Total 222,000 1,845,910

Potential Price-Sensitive Information

  • Director Share Disposal: The sale of a significant number of shares (222,000) by the Group CEO could be interpreted by investors as a potential signal of the executive’s outlook on the company’s future prospects or personal portfolio management.
  • Market Perception: Large disposals by senior management, especially in quick succession, may attract attention from the market and could lead to short-term volatility in IHH Healthcare Berhad’s share price, as investors may reassess their confidence in the company’s leadership and outlook.
  • Transaction Outside Closed Period: The announcement confirms that the dealings were conducted outside of the closed period, indicating compliance with Bursa Malaysia’s Listing Requirements. This helps assure shareholders that no insider trading regulations were breached.
